Transaction 80d51e21581814745c516d805a4394b8905f4eec05f363b66e3849df23267e0f

1 Input
2 Outputs
  • 80d51e21581814745c516d805a4394b8905f4eec05f363b66e3849df23267e0f:0
  • value  77822288
    address  1Hbq1VTXk4mXwzDecGTFzsc28kYD8WrrgL
  • 80d51e21581814745c516d805a4394b8905f4eec05f363b66e3849df23267e0f:1
  • value  479590
    address  1JgxGB1ZMgZSPzMAR1CmuMZ8ktpQPRJiqi